What It Is

Polished concrete.

Polished concrete is fundamentally different from any coating system. Instead of putting something on top of the slab, we transform the slab itself — diamond-grinding tools and chemical densifiers progressively refine the concrete surface to a glass-like shine, with no resin, no epoxy, and nothing to peel or chip down the road.

Because the polish is the concrete itself (sealed at the molecular level), polished concrete is the toughest, longest-lasting floor we install in [[CITY]]. It has a Mohs-7 surface hardness, zero added VOCs, and lasts decades in retail, office, restaurant, and modern home environments with very low maintenance.

Three gloss levels — matte, satin, and showroom-grade high gloss — and optional acid stains or dyes let you add real color depth. Because aggregate exposure varies naturally across a slab, every polished floor has a unique, organic look that's impossible to replicate with a coating.

Ideal for: retail, offices, warehouses, restaurants, modern homes & showrooms.

Our Process

How we install your polished concrete.

01

Initial Coarse Grind

Diamond grinding at coarse grit to open the slab, remove imperfections, and (optionally) expose aggregate.

02

Densifier Application

Apply a chemical densifier that reacts with the concrete and hardens the surface at the molecular level.

03

Progressive Polish

Move through 4–9 progressively finer diamond grits to bring up the shine — this is where the look is built.

04

Sealer & Guard

Apply a penetrating sealer or stain guard for spill protection and to lock in the final finish.

Pricing

What goes into the number.

Every space is different — these are the main things that move pricing up or down. We don't quote averages; we quote your floor.

01

Square Footage

Polishing is equipment-heavy, so larger floors see meaningful per-foot savings. Small floors carry minimum mobilization.

02

Aggregate Exposure

Cream-finish (no aggregate) is fastest. Salt-and-pepper or full-exposure aggregate requires deeper grinding passes.

03

Gloss Level

Matte requires fewer passes. Showroom-grade high gloss can require 7–9 progressive grit passes.

04

Color & Sealer

Natural-gray is included. Acid stains, dyes, and premium guard sealers are upgrades.

Most slabs can — but quality varies. Newer, harder slabs polish to a higher shine. Slabs with heavy damage, soft mixes, or old coatings need extra prep. A site visit tells us what's possible.
Polished concrete IS the concrete — there's no coating to peel, chip, or yellow. Epoxy and flake are layered systems applied on top. Polished is harder and lasts longer; coatings give you decorative options polished can't.
Polished concrete has a coefficient of friction similar to other hard floors when dry. We can apply a slip-resistant penetrating sealer for entries and wet-area applications.
Properly densified and sealed concrete resists most spills, but acidic spills (wine, citrus, vinegar) should be wiped quickly. A premium guard sealer adds another layer of protection.
